🎬

Video & Image Creatives

12 tools

Build ready-to-render video and image projects from your brand — Reels, Shorts, carousels, quote cards, link-preview images. You render them on your own machine; nothing is rendered on our servers.

list_video_compositions

Show the twelve video templates — Hook/Promise/Proof, Problem/Solution, Feature Showcase, Testimonial Quote, Launch Announcement, Pattern Interrupt, Myth Buster, How It Works, Comparison, Offer Breakdown, Objection Handler and Milestone Stat — filterable by funnel objective or by length. Each one names the platforms and aspect ratios it fits, the lengths it can carry (a 6-second bumper up to a 60-second explainer), and the character limit on every line of copy.

generate_video_creative

Checks you have enough to work with first — if positioning, a persona, a brand identity or a real call to action are missing it asks for those instead of producing a generic card. Then builds a complete Remotion video project from your brand identity, positioning, persona and offer, plus 2-3 A/B variants that change only the message. Returns project files and one render command — the video is rendered on your machine, never on ours, and no brand data is sent to a video vendor. Name the platform (tiktok, instagram_reels, youtube_shorts, linkedin, ...) and it picks the aspect ratio and checks your hook is short enough to land before people swipe. Legibility is enforced, not hoped for: brand colours are corrected to WCAG contrast against their real background, copy stays clear of the caption bar and action rail, and each card is held for as long as its text takes to read. Every generation also draws a creative territory and one or two wildcard constraints on top of your brand, so two videos from the same template do not come back identical — the response says what was drawn and the seed that reproduces it. You become the Remotion licensee (free up to 3 people); every response links the licence. Every output is marked as AI-made: a signed C2PA manifest goes into each rendered file and cannot be switched off, because that is the machine-readable marking the EU AI Act asks for and it is what platforms read to apply their own labels. The visible "Made with AI" text on the frame is your call — it is on by default and `visibleAiMarker: "off"` removes it, leaving the manifest untouched. The response tells you which kinds of content are expected to carry a visible label so you can decide.

get_video_platform_playbook

How video actually works on TikTok, Instagram Reels, YouTube Shorts, YouTube long-form, LinkedIn, Facebook Reels and X — the hook window before people swipe, what each ranking system rewards, length, whether sound is on, how hard a CTA can be, cadence, and the mistakes that cost most. Also says when NOT to use a platform. Omit the platform to get a comparison and a suggested order to start in.

list_creative_territories

The deck the platform draws from when it makes a creative — ten art-direction routes (the poster, the data-led cut, the demonstration, the thread, the photographic one, the restrained documentary, the colour-blocked one, negative space, kinetic type, the magazine spread) and sixteen wildcard constraints in the tradition of Brian Eno's Oblique Strategies. Everything else in creative generation is a pure function of your brand record, so the same template produced the same creative every time. The draw is what stops that, and it can only move things your brand already records: it never introduces a colour you do not have, never writes a new claim, and never relaxes contrast, safe areas, the type floor or the requirement that the creative shows something.

review_creative

Review a generated creative before you publish it, and get a verdict: publish, revise, or throw it away and generate again. It grades against four things at once — your brand rules (every line on every card, because journey data flows onto cards verbatim and a persona pain point can be exactly the framing you told us never to use), the platform (hook against the swipe window, length against the sweet spot), what the creative is FOR (an awareness piece is marked down for a hard sell; a performance ad is marked down for having no ask), and the content itself (cards that sit with nothing moving, copy cut off mid-line, numbers nobody can source). Every finding says why it matters and what to do. A regenerate verdict comes back with the exact call to make.

verify_content_credentials

Check whether a rendered image or video actually carries C2PA Content Credentials, and show what they declare — which agent or model made it, and whether the file says AI was involved. Run it after every attach step and before publishing. Attaching credentials and having credentials that read back are different facts: a signing step that fails halfway leaves a file that looks finished. Works on any file, not only ones this platform generated. Needs the MCP server running locally, because the file is on your machine and never on ours.
